Best Exercises to Reduce Belly Fat
Mix up the types of workouts you do to see benefits. Cardio, HIIT, strength training, and core-specific moves are all excellent forms of exercise to reduce belly fat.
Cardio Workouts
When you do cardio, your heart rate goes up, which helps your body burn fat and calories.
- Running and running are two of the most effective workouts for tummy fat because they use your entire body.
- Walking quickly and riding a bike are easy ways to burn fat regularly.
- Another fast-paced exercise for reducing belly fat is jumping rope.
Three to five times a week, 30 to 45 minutes of cardio will help you lose fat faster and have more energy.
HIIT (High-Intensity Interval Training)
When you do HIIT, you do short bursts of intense movement followed by short rests. This is a great way to lose belly fat. It speeds up the burning process.
- Mix up your 15–20-minute rounds of burpees or jumping jacks.
- Add mountain climbers and high knees to make it more interesting and challenging.
For busy people, this is the best workout to reduce belly fat.
Core Strengthening Exercises
These moves don’t burn belly fat directly but help shape and outline the abs.
- Planks are an essential exercise for reducing belly fat and strengthening the core.
- Leg lifts make your lower abs stronger and tighter.
- Russian twists work your obliques as a key exercise component to reduce stomach fat.
Do three sets of each every three to four days to feel stronger and more stable.
Strength Training
Your sleeping metabolism increases when you build lean muscle, which helps you burn fat all day.
- Deadlifts and lunges are good exercises to reduce belly fat because they not only tone your legs.
- The squat is a part of exercise that strengthens your core and helps your body burn more fat.

Why Exercise Alone Isn’t Enough
The right lifestyle decisions must be made in addition to regular exercise to reduce belly fat. Workouts won’t work as well if you don’t eat well and get enough rest.
Balanced Nutrition
Foods high in fibre and lean protein make you feel full and give you energy.
- Eggs, beans, whole grains, and vegetables should all be in your meals.
- Any exercise plan to reduce stomach fat can benefit from these food choices.

Lifestyle Habits to Support Belly Fat Loss
Your habits outside of the gym can also affect your fat loss. Consistency with these actions is as important as picking the best exercise for belly fat reduction.
Sleep Well
Not getting enough sleep (six to seven hours) makes you want to eat more and makes fat loss slower. Deep sleep aids in the recovery process after exercises to lose belly fat.
Reduce Stress
When stressed and your cortisol levels are high, more fat is stored around the belly. Managing your stress can improve the effectiveness of your exercise in reducing belly fat.
Do yoga, deep breathing, or go for walks outside.
Eat Well and On Time
A healthy diet with lots of veggies and proteins helps the body recover from strenuous workouts for tummy fat and promotes long-term fat burning.
Move More Every Day
When you sit for too long, you can’t move as quickly. You can work out to lose belly fat by going for short walks or taking breaks where you stand.

FAQs Related to Belly Fat
What exercise burns the most belly fat at home?
Aerobic exercise is any action that makes your heart beat faster, like walking, dancing, running, or swimming.
What is the best exercise to lose belly fat?
The greatest technique to lose belly fat is to practice cardio and weight training. Overall, aerobic exercise burns calories, while strength training builds muscle, which speeds up metabolism and burns calories when you’re not moving.
How can I lose belly fat quickly?
Diet and exercise should be your main goals if you want to lose belly fat fast. Cut back on calories by eating more protein and fibre and drinking less sugary drinks and processed carbs.
Can walking reduce belly fat?
Yes, walking burns calories and helps you lose weight; thus, it can reduce belly fat. Weight loss, including belly fat, requires calorie restriction. This goal can be achieved by walking regularly, especially briskly.
Does skipping reduce belly fat?
Skipping can be a good way to work out your heart and lungs and help you lose fat all over, including fat around your middle.
